How are stick packs made?
Some people think it’s just film and a bit of heat. In reality, there’s a lot more happening inside that machine.
Stick packs are formed, filled, and sealed using vertical form fill seal (VFFS) machines, usually automated to maximize speed and consistency.
How does the machine work?
- Step 1: Film unwinds from a roll and forms a tube
- Step 2: Product drops into the tube at the right dose
- Step 3: Vertical seals and horizontal cuts separate each stick
| Machine Process | Description |
|---|---|
| Forming | Rolls the flat film into a tube |
| Filling | Dispenses product using auger or pump |
| Sealing | Heat seals sides and top/bottom |
| Cutting | Divides into individual units |

What materials are used in stick packs?
People ask if they’re recyclable, or safe for food. The answer depends on the material.
Stick packs use multi-layer laminated films that provide barrier protection against moisture, air, and light. These films are often made from PET, aluminum foil, and PE.
How do materials affect performance?
- PET: Offers strength and printability
- Foil: Acts as a barrier against light and oxygen
- PE: Provides heat sealability
| Film Type | Barrier Quality | Recyclability | Common Use |
|---|---|---|---|
| PET/AL/PE | Excellent | Low | Coffee, supplements |
| PET/PE | Good | Medium | Snacks, sweeteners |
| Paper/PE | Fair | High | Eco-friendly brands |

Can stick packs be eco-friendly?
That’s the big question these days. Short answer: yes, with the right setup.
Eco-friendly stick packs are possible using recyclable films or biodegradable materials, though they may require specialized sealing and storage conditions.
What’s happening in sustainable stick packs?
- Mono-material films: Easier to recycle but harder to seal
- Compostable layers: Break down in industrial compost
- Reduced film usage: Less waste by design
| Option | Pros | Cons |
|---|---|---|
| Mono-material PE | Recyclable | Lower barrier |
| Paper-based film | Compostable | Lower strength |
| Foil-free film | Light | Not suitable for all products |
